Job description

Responsibilities and Duties
  • Plans, organizes, coordinates, directs, and evaluated the activates of assigned components within the Towson University Police Department.
  • With the direct support of those reporting to him will assign and direct policies and regulations and determine priorities of the departmental components under their command.
  • Prepares for review and approval, budgetary submissions and manages the assigned budgetary allocations to assigned areas of the Police Department.
  • Prepares necessary requests, justifications, revues expense reports, and will also forecast expenditures some designated areas in the department.
  • Participates in staff meetings and recommends the implementation and modification of agency directives; evaluates and implements methods for improving the performance and work quality of personnel.
  • Determines work priorities, plans schedules, assigns, and reviews subordinates’ work.
  • Monitors and evaluates the performance of subordinates; initiates disciplinary actions as necessary; conducts internal investigations as assigned.
  • As part of on-call commander or when filling in for Patrol and/or OSB commander in their absence, may respond to scenes of emergencies, disturbances, or disasters. May oversee the major criminal and administrative investigations. 
  • May assume command of agency and support personnel according to protocol.
  • In the absence of the AVP of Public Safety and Chief of Police,  maintain regular contact with various senior administrators, department chairs, etc. of the university on diverse matters of sensitivity, discretion, and confidentiality.
  • Maintains frequent contacts with students, parents, staff, faculty, and the general public regarding the mission of the University Police as well as the university safety, security, criminal investigations, and other related matters.
  • All other duties as assigned.

Qualifications and Skills
  • Bachelor’s Degree.
  • Master's Degree preferred in a related field to law enforcement or public safety.
  • Preferred five or more years of experience managing public safety operations at a bureau level.
  • Valid Driver’s license Class C or equivalent with less than 6 points.
  • Five or more years of supervisory experience in a police department.
  • Certified as a Police Officer in the State of Maryland by the Maryland Police and Correctional Training Commissions or ability to obtain same with comparative compliance class.
  • Knowledge of planning, Organizing, Directing, Staffing, Controlling, reporting, budgeting, Problem solving abilities, computer skills, excellent writing skills.
